Bharti Airtel, Tech Mahindra tie up to deploy private 5G network at Mahindra’s Chakan facility | Jobs Vox

Bharti Airtel on Thursday announced a strategic partnership with Tech Mahindra to deploy a 5G private network at Mahindra’s Chakan manufacturing facility.

Mahindra’s Chakan plant has become India’s first car manufacturing unit with 5G technology, the company said.

The telecom executive said the ‘5G for business’ solution has significantly improved Chakan’s network connectivity, resulting in improved software flashing speeds, a critical operation for all vehicle dispatches. High speeds and ultra-low latency now allow managers to undertake multiple software flash sessions in parallel, resulting in reduced turnaround time for the operation.

Furthermore, computerized vision-based inspection is now fully automated resulting in improved paint quality. Airtel is leading the 5G deployment in India. The company has tested use cases and delivery of spectrum with multiple partners and in several locations as part of its #5GforBusiness offering, the company added.
